conducted between June 7th and June 10th indicates his support is rising once again, with the former President clinching 61 percent support from GOP Primary voters.“We have a rallying around the flag kind of impact here,” said Evan Power, Chair of Chairs for the Republican Party of Florida.Power argued Trump’s rising poll numbers reflect a sentiment among Republicans voters who see the indictments as politically motivated.UNF political science professor Dr.
“I imagine Democrats, though they loathe Trump and went after him hard in 2020, I think they’d be excited if he was the person that came out of the Republican nominating process in 2024,” said Binder.in a head-to-head versus President Joe Biden in the General Election.
